The Perfect Storm: Sun, Sand, and Smart Policy

Ashgabat averages 2,800+ sunshine hours annually – that's like getting free energy 90 minutes daily from a celestial power plant. Recent government initiatives include:

  • A 2025 target for 15% renewable energy mix
  • Tax breaks for solar equipment imports
  • Hybrid power plants combining natural gas and solar

Navigating Desert Challenges Like a Pro

It's not all sunshine and rainbows. Sandstorms can reduce panel efficiency faster than a toddler smearing jam on a window. Local engineers combat this with:

  • Self-cleasing panels using hydrophobic coatings
  • Dynamic tilt systems avoiding dust accumulation
  • AI-powered cleaning drones (nicknamed "solar roombas")

The Great Inverter Debate: Centralized vs. Micro

Ashgabat's energy chiefs are split like fans at a football derby. Centralized systems offer economies of scale, while microinverters handle dust-induced shading better. Recent 50MW plant used both – talk about having your plov and eating it too!
